How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 45245?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 45245 Studio Apartments | $1,033 | $780 | $1,160 |
| 45245 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,355 | $801 | $2,030 |
| 45245 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,711 | $825 | $3,228 |
| 45245 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,752 | $1,450 | $2,353 |
| 45245 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,884 | $1,813 | $2,595 |
